Wetzlar, a region in Germany, is characterized by its diverse landscapes, making it suitable for outdoor activities. Situated at the confluence of the Taunus, Westerwald, and Rothaar low mountain ranges, the area features rolling hills, dense forests, and picturesque valleys. The Lahn River bisects the city, adding a significant natural feature to the terrain. This varied geography provides a backdrop for several sports like hiking, touring cycling, jogging, mountain biking, and more.

Wetzlar provides numerous hiking trails suitable for various fitness levels, including options for beginners. The terrain includes woods and picturesque valleys, with the highest point being the Stoppelberg at 401 meters (1,316 feet). For specific easy routes, refer to the Easy hikes around Wetzlar guide.
The Lahn Valley Bicycle Path is a prominent cycling route, extending approximately 149 miles (240 km) along the Lahn River. This well-signposted path connects cities along the river, offering scenic views. Additional cycling options can be found in the Cycling around Wetzlar guide.
Wetzlar offers a variety of mountain biking trails, some with significant elevation changes, suitable for both traditional and e-bikes. Popular trails include the Schieferstein Trail, Halfpipe-trail, Rippchen, and Kirschenwäldchen A and B. More details are available in the MTB Trails around Wetzlar guide.

The Wetzlar region is characterized by the Lahn River and Valley, which offers picturesque scenery. Hikers can also explore the low mountain ranges of the Taunus, Westerwald, and Rothaar, featuring dense forests and rolling hills. The Aartalsee Dam and the Lahnaue Nature Reserve are additional notable natural attractions.
